[HiSTORiC BACKGROUND]
       The operations of German WWII Kriegsmarine in the Mittelmeer became necessary after it was obvious that the Italians
       could not cope with Africa and were of no help in regards to disabling the Britsh Naval base at Malta.

23. Unterseebootsflottille (Salamis, Ost-Mittelmeer), by 05/1942 merged into 29.
Flottillenchef(s): September 1941 bis Mai 1942 – Kapitaenleutnant Fritz Frauenheim
                             
9 U-Boote in 23. Unterseebootsflottille:
  • U-75 - VIIb
    U-77 - VIIc
    U-79 - VIIc
    U-83 - VIIb
    U-97 - VIIc
    U-133 - VIIc
    U-331 - VIIc
    U-371 - VIIc
    U-559 - VIIc


29. Unterseebootsflottille (La Spezia, Salamis, Toulon, Marseille)
Flottillenchef(s): 12/1941-05/1942 – Korvettenkapitaen Franz Becker
                             05/1942-07/1943 – Korvettenkapitaen Fritz Frauenheim
                             08/1943-09/1944 – Korvettenkapitaen Guenther Jahn

52 U-Boote in 29. Unterseebootsflottille:

[WHAT TO EXPECT]
       We will be assigned to the 23./29. Flottilla, operating out of bases in the Mittelmeer, using our workhorse: U-Boote of Typ VII.
       We will initially operate out of Salamis, in Greece, since the enemy tends to congregate in Eastern Mittelmeer. We will move to
       La Spezia, Italy, later on. Once there, Salamis will be available as a secondary emergency port for most of our time in Mittelmeer.
       At that time, you can refuel and rearm there, but because it is not you home base, you will not be able to add new equipment.

       We will move to La Spezia, Italy, in May 1942 and remain there until August 1943, and then will move to Toulon, France.
       In August 1944 we will be ordered to scuttle our U-Boote due to an imminent invasion of southern France. For those of us that
       remain, we will transfer to the 33. U-Flottille in Flensburg or whatever is left. Other than that, expect A LOT OF FUN !!! Especially
       with our customized orders in a very eye-appealing format.
